WebRemoval and protection: Removing the unstable material that usually lies on the upper layer of the slope and placing protection means, (e.g., nets). Soil stabilization: Soil stabilization refers to all the processes that aim to enhance the soil’s mechanical properties, increasing its shear strength and, thus, the stability of the slope.
